|
L'hébergement Web MySQL fournit l'environnement et les outils nécessaires pour héberger des sites Web et des applications qui s'appuient sur le système de gestion de base de données MySQL. Voici un aperçu des services de base qu'ils offrent généralement :
1. Serveur de base de données MySQL :
* Création et gestion de bases de données : Les fournisseurs d'hébergement vous permettent de créer et de gérer des bases de données MySQL. Cela inclut la création de nouvelles bases de données, utilisateurs et tables, ainsi que la définition d'autorisations et de contrôles d'accès.
* Accès à la base de données : Fournit un accès sécurisé et fiable au serveur de base de données MySQL à partir de votre site Web ou de votre application. Ils offrent généralement les détails de connexion (hôte, nom d'utilisateur, mot de passe, nom de base de données) nécessaires pour se connecter.
* Stockage de base de données : Alloue de l'espace de stockage pour vos bases de données MySQL. La quantité de stockage varie en fonction du plan d'hébergement que vous choisissez.
* Sauvegardes de bases de données : De nombreux fournisseurs proposent des services de sauvegarde automatisés de bases de données, quotidiennement, hebdomadairement ou à la demande. Ceci est crucial pour la récupération des données en cas de panne de serveur ou de perte accidentelle de données.
* Restauration de la base de données : La possibilité de restaurer votre base de données à partir d'une sauvegarde.
* Surveillance de base de données : Certains fournisseurs surveillent les performances du serveur de base de données MySQL pour identifier et résoudre les problèmes potentiels.
* Gestion des versions MySQL : Ils gèrent l'installation, les mises à jour et la maintenance du logiciel du serveur de base de données MySQL. Vous pouvez avoir le choix entre différentes versions de MySQL en fonction de leurs offres.
2. Serveur Web et infrastructure d'hébergement :
* Serveur Web : Fournit un serveur Web (par exemple, Apache, Nginx) pour héberger les fichiers de votre site Web (HTML, CSS, JavaScript, PHP, etc.).
* Système d'exploitation : Le système d'exploitation sur lequel le serveur s'exécute (généralement basé sur Linux).
* Matériel du serveur : Inclut les serveurs physiques, l'infrastructure réseau et les centres de données qui prennent en charge votre site Web et votre base de données.
* Garantie de disponibilité : La plupart des fournisseurs d'hébergement offrent une garantie de disponibilité (par exemple 99,9 %) pour garantir que votre site Web et votre base de données sont disponibles pour les utilisateurs.
* Sécurité du serveur : Mettez en œuvre des mesures de sécurité pour protéger le serveur et vos données contre les accès non autorisés et les logiciels malveillants.
* Bande passante : Fournit une certaine quantité de bande passante (transfert de données) par mois pour le trafic de votre site Web.
* Stockage : Alloue de l'espace de stockage pour les fichiers, les e-mails et autres données de votre site Web.
3. Panneau de configuration d'hébergement :
* Interface utilisateur : Un panneau de contrôle Web (par exemple, cPanel, Plesk) fournit une interface conviviale pour gérer votre compte d'hébergement, notamment :
* Gestion de base de données (créer, supprimer, sauvegarder, restaurer)
* Gestion de fichiers (télécharger, télécharger, modifier des fichiers)
* Gestion de domaine (ajouter, supprimer des domaines)
* Gestion des comptes email (créer, gérer des adresses email)
* Gestion DNS
* Accès aux journaux du serveur
* Statistiques et reporting
4. Assistance et assistance :
* Support technique : Offre une assistance technique pour vous aider à résoudre tout problème lié à votre compte d'hébergement, votre base de données MySQL ou votre site Web. Les canaux d’assistance peuvent inclure :
* Base de connaissances ou documentation
* FAQ
* Assistance par e-mail
* Assistance par chat en direct
* Assistance téléphonique (moins courante pour les forfaits de base)
* Services gérés (facultatif) : Certains fournisseurs proposent des services gérés, dans lesquels ils s'occupent des aspects techniques de la gestion de votre serveur et de votre base de données, tels que les mises à jour de sécurité, l'optimisation des performances et le dépannage.
5. Prise en charge des langages et frameworks de programmation :
* PHP : MySQL est souvent utilisé avec PHP, c'est pourquoi les fournisseurs d'hébergement fournissent généralement un support PHP et la possibilité d'exécuter des scripts PHP sur le serveur.
* Autres langues : La prise en charge d'autres langages côté serveur tels que Python, Node.js et Ruby peut également être disponible.
* Cadres : La prise en charge des frameworks populaires tels que WordPress, Drupal, Joomla, Laravel, Django, etc. est courante. Inclut souvent des options d'installation en un clic.
En résumé, l'hébergement Web MySQL est une solution complète qui comprend l'infrastructure de serveur, les outils de gestion de bases de données et le support nécessaire pour héberger des sites Web et des applications qui utilisent des bases de données MySQL. Les fonctionnalités et services spécifiques proposés varient en fonction du fournisseur d'hébergement et du plan d'hébergement que vous choisissez.
|